Overview

The Biossance Squalane BHA Toner 4.5 fl oz is Biossance's answer to a common skincare dilemma: how do you exfoliate regularly without wrecking your moisture barrier? Biossance has built its reputation on squalane-forward formulas, and this toner fits squarely into that philosophy. It sits in the mid-range exfoliating toner market, priced accessibly enough for daily use but thoughtfully formulated enough to feel intentional. The bottle holds a generous 4.5 oz — plenty for a consistent daily routine. It's worth being clear upfront: this isn't a targeted acne treatment. Think of it more as a daily skin refiner that keeps things smooth and balanced over time.

Features & Benefits

What makes this BHA toner stand out isn't just the BHA — it's the combination. Willow bark-derived BHA at 2% is strong enough to unclog pores and refine texture without the aggressive bite that synthetic salicylic acid can sometimes deliver. The real differentiator is the plant-derived squalane, which steps in to keep skin hydrated while the BHA does its work. Most exfoliating toners leave a tight, stripped feeling; this one doesn't. It absorbs quickly with no greasy residue, and it's completely fragrance-free — a genuine plus for anyone reactive to synthetic scents. The formula is also free from parabens and sulfates, checking the boxes for clean beauty standards without sacrificing performance.

Best For

This exfoliating toner is a particularly good fit for people with oily or combination skin who want to keep pores in check without the dryness that usually comes with BHA products. Sensitive skin types also tend to do well here — the formula is notably gentle compared to synthetic-acid alternatives. Clean beauty enthusiasts will appreciate the ingredient transparency, and beginners will find it easy to slot into a routine since there's no complicated layering involved. That said, if you're dealing with persistent cystic acne or deeply clogged pores, you'll likely need something more targeted. For everyday texture maintenance, though, it hits the mark.

User Feedback

The overall consensus around the Biossance squalane toner is genuinely positive, with most users pointing to smoother skin texture and a subtle reduction in pore appearance after four to six weeks of consistent use. The glow people describe isn't dramatic — it's more of a quiet, steady improvement. On the critical side, some users with dry skin mention that this toner alone isn't enough moisture, and they need to follow up with a richer cream. A few people switching from Paula's Choice BHA or The Ordinary's AHA/BHA blend note that this formula feels milder, which works for sensitive types but may disappoint those wanting more aggressive results. Packaging-wise, the bottle is reasonably travel-friendly though not the most compact option on the market.

Exfoliation Efficacy
78%
22%
The willow bark-derived BHA does a solid job of smoothing surface texture and keeping pores from clogging with daily use. Users with mild congestion and rough patches consistently report a perceptible difference in how clean and refined their skin feels over several weeks. It's not aggressive, but it works steadily.
Where it loses points is against deeper congestion and stubborn blackheads, which the 2% concentration simply isn't strong enough to clear effectively. Buyers switching from synthetic salicylic acid formulas at similar or higher concentrations often find the exfoliating impact noticeably milder and sometimes question whether it's actually doing anything in the first few weeks.
Hydration Balance
87%
The squalane inclusion is genuinely well-executed — it keeps skin feeling soft and comfortable rather than tight after exfoliation, which is the most common complaint with BHA toners as a category. Users with oily and combination skin in particular appreciate being able to skip an extra hydrating step without their skin feeling stripped by morning.
Dry skin users are the consistent exception — several report that the squalane buffer, while helpful, isn't enough on its own and that they still need to follow up with a heavier moisturizer. In colder, drier climates or during winter months, the hydration payoff from this formula alone tends to fall short of what dry skin genuinely needs.
Sensitive Skin Tolerance
91%
This is arguably where this toner earns its strongest reputation — users who have cycled through multiple BHA toners and given up due to redness, peeling, or irritation frequently report that this is the first one they've been able to stick with daily. The willow bark source and the squalane together create a noticeably gentler experience than most alternatives.
The tradeoff for that gentleness is that even sensitive skin users with more complex congestion issues may outgrow this formula relatively quickly once their skin stabilizes. A small subset of users also note that even willow bark-derived BHA can cause initial adjustment reactions in the first week, so it's not universally irritation-free for every reactive skin profile.
Pore Minimizing Results
72%
28%
Among users who commit to consistent daily use for at least a month, a meaningful proportion report that their pores look visibly smaller and less defined, particularly across the nose and cheeks where congestion tends to build. The results are genuine — just gradual enough that you'd notice more looking at before-and-after photos than in the daily mirror.
The score here reflects a real split in user experience — buyers who expected meaningful pore reduction within two weeks regularly express disappointment, and some feel the changes are too subtle to justify continued use. For anyone with structurally large pores driven by genetics rather than congestion, results are minimal regardless of how consistently the formula is applied.

FAQ

Apply it after cleansing and before any serums or moisturizers. Pour a small amount onto a cotton pad or into your palms and press it gently into your skin — patting rather than rubbing tends to work better. It dries down quickly, so you won't need to wait long before moving on to the next step.

For most skin types, daily use is well-tolerated because the BHA concentration is intentionally mild. If your skin is particularly reactive, starting every other day for the first week or two gives your skin a chance to adjust. Once you're comfortable with it, consistent daily use is recommended for the best long-term results.

Most users see a visible improvement somewhere between four and six weeks of consistent daily use. The first two weeks can feel like nothing is happening, which is completely normal for this type of formula. Tracking with weekly photos helps, since the changes are gradual enough that you might not notice them day-to-day.

The Biossance Squalane BHA Toner 4.5 fl oz is specifically formulated with sensitive skin in mind, using willow bark-derived BHA rather than synthetic salicylic acid, which some people find more irritating. The squalane also helps cushion the formula and reduces the tight or stripped feeling that many BHA toners leave behind. That said, every skin is different — a patch test on a small area for a few days before full-face use is always a smart precaution.

Combining BHA with retinol in the same application can be too much for many skin types. A practical approach is to use this exfoliating toner in the morning and save retinol for evenings, or alternate them on different days if your skin is sensitive. Vitamin C is generally more compatible in the same routine, but scale back if you notice any persistent redness or irritation.

They serve the same general purpose but take different approaches. Paula's Choice uses synthetic salicylic acid at a clinically established concentration and has a longer track record specifically in chemical exfoliation. This BHA toner uses a willow bark source and adds squalane for hydration, making it gentler but potentially less potent for stubborn congestion. If you have found Paula's Choice too strong or drying in the past, this one is a reasonable next step to try.

Most likely yes. Even with squalane in the formula, dry skin users fairly consistently report needing a separate moisturizer afterward to stay comfortable. The squalane takes the edge off the exfoliation, but it is not a substitute for a dedicated moisturizing step if your skin genuinely skews dry.
